Added last of the web REST endpoints. Added processing lock to ensure that only one project cycle is running at a time. Basically all that's left is the web front end
Fixed lots of issues with thread saftey and had to rethink some stuff Fixed order issues with timekeys Starting to flesh out the web REST API
Started on basic data layer stuff